Family-friendly fantasy comedy series for Sky1 starring the cast of Horrible Histories in various roles, and a host of puppets too. Stars Martha Howe-Douglas, Mathew Baynton, Jim Howick, Simon Farnaby, Laurence Rickard and more.

The tea-time traumatiser that brings joy for children and adults alike returns. Smirkingly named elder Cuddly Dick (Stephen Fry in a generous wig) enjoys a warm welcome home after a long stretch at evil empress Imperatrix's pleasure. Negatus wants to take control of Yonderland now she's gone, but he's going to have competition. In the real world, Debbie's husband has been offered a job in Glasgow. Where would a move leave her magical cupboard?
